Currently it is not possible to change the logs font.
It's certainly trivial for 99% of users, but for me this is such a problem that I have to renounce using this version. The debugger is of no use with UltimateListView or libGDX so I rely entirely upon the log data. All console or logging window that I know use fixed width fonts so I'm bit puzzled by this choice. As for the comment/uncomment button, I cannot see the benefit.
For those who want a workaround, it is possible to use the Monitor tool of Google, provided with the SDK, and filter the B4A tag.
